Escape in the wonders of serene surroundings unique to this corner of the world on a visit to Langkawi's coastal mangrove forest. This journey takes you from a charming fishing village through a wealth of natural beauty as you explore the best sights of the islands. After pick-up from your hotel, you head to the village of Tanjung Rhu and meet a friendly captain for the boat journey into the thick mangrove forest. As you cruise past limestone caves and hidden canyons, keep an eye out for monkeys, kingfishers, monitor lizards, and mud crabs. Get a chance to see at least 3 different species of eagles being fed for a photo scene not to be missed. After a scrumptious meal at Fish Farm Restaurant, relax on your way back to be dropped off at your hotel. Get a glimpse of Langkawi in the evening as you wander the streets with a local guide that introduces you to a mixture of native art culture. Visit the vibrant local night market and a folklore inspired theme park. This interactive tour immerses you into the rich culture of Langkawian. Begin the evening with a private pick-up to visit Lagenda Park, a local theme park inspired by Langkawi’s folklore and history. This park boasts 49. 42 acres 20 ha of green landscape and 17 unique sculptures. It is considered a family favourite recreation spot for picnics and fun. Langkawi is a land of enchanting tales, and on this journey you learn about many legends of the island. After an informative stroll around the park, try out local delicacies or hunt for bargains at the Kuah night market. Sample the satay or the popular Nasi Lemak. Hopefully you've saved some room for dinner. Enjoy a dining experience at Charlie’s Place or Royal Langkawi Yacht Club. Dine on a western meal and marvel at the calm waters in the harbour.
